Rising Toll and Structural Collapse
The death toll continues to climb as rescue operations proceed through the rubble. Footage from the scene, as reported by Fox News, shows the scale of the disaster, documenting the collapse of buildings that contributed heavily to the casualty count.
Sporting Calendar Halted
The quake’s impact reached beyond the wreckage to disrupt national infrastructure and professional athletics. ESPN reports that Conmebol matches and various league games across the country have been postponed.
Mobilizing International Aid
Global relief efforts are now underway. According to WPLG Local 10, the Global Empowerment Mission has issued a call for cash donations to provide urgent assistance to the earthquake’s victims.
Survivors Among Former Los Angeles Residents
Personal accounts of survival are beginning to emerge from the affected regions. FOX 11 Los Angeles reported that former residents of Los Angeles were among those who survived the quake in Colombia.
